Week 6: compare and contrast the 4 nursing theorists" views of nursing. Benner and wrubel: describes caring as the essence of professional nursing practice. Caring means concern about a person, events, projects and things. How to relate to others" concerns with a respectful, responsive and supportive. They also describe the relationship between health, illness and disease. Health is not the absence of illness, nor is illness identical to disease. Health is a state of being that people define in relation to their own values, personality, and lifestyle. Leininger: from a transcultural perspective, described the concept of care as the essence and the central, unifying, and dominant domain that distinguishes nursing from other health disciplines. Care is an essential human need, necessary to the health and survival of all individuals. Care, unlike cure, assists an individual or group in improving a human condition. Leininger stressed the importance of understanding cultural caring behaviours and other cultural aspects of care.
